PRODUCT CHARACTERS:


As a type of long stroke pumping unit with derrick frame, the IntelliFlex™ is developed with a series of advanced technology such as motor vector control technology, torque control technology, and intelligent control theory. With a simplified mechanical structure and premier operating methodology the IntelliFlex™ can effortlessly adjust the stroke frequency and stroke length providing maximum reliability with minimum maintenance costs.

When well service is necessary, four abdicating lifting wheels in the base can conveniently enable the product to back away from the wellhead to provide access. After service the wellhead alignment can be completed by returning the IntelliFlex™ to the previous location. Such ease of mobility ensures cost savings by reducing labor costs and increasing operating hours.

The control system of the IntelliFlex™ allows real-time management of wellhead operation by utilizing programmable logic controller (PLC) technology and remote terminal unit (RTU) technology to provide continuous monitoring and adjustment for parameters such as stroke length, effective pumping length, and stroke frequency resulting in optimum liquid pumping production.

With a series of advanced technology combined with precision manufacturing the IntelliFlex™ ensures unrivaled reliability and efficiency while providing simplicity of operation and maintenance.


Specifications:


1,Straightforward Structure

A loading belt and a roller are the sole transmission components. Creatively, elastic deformation of the loading belt and the friction between belt and roller vastly reduces the effect of reversing the direction of rotation resulting in extended service life of the belt to greater than ten years.

2,Fast, Easier, and Safe

With topping the roller, having counterweight built-in, and power loss brake/protection, we ensure safe design is a priority. A built-in safety system continuously monitors any overload, load-loss, phase failure, or power-off. Operational parameters can be modified either via an interactive panel inside the control cabinet or remotely via the internet.

3,High Mechanical Efficiency and Energy Efficient

With specially designed AC VFD control technology, the operating motor can dynamically output power to match the load requirements providing continuous energy savings. The short drive chain and adjustable symmetrical balance further contributes to energy savings. A minimum mechanical efficiency of 85% and minimum system efficiency of 35% is the result.

4,Adaptive, Flexible, and Low-Maintenance

A wide working range of 0 - 150 Hz can be provided to the AC VFD to allow the IntelliFlex™ to operate in a range of environments such as in conventional wells, heavy oil wells, low permeability wells, prolific wells, ultra-deep wells, highly deviated and densely packed wells, and on offshore platforms. The roller motor oil only requires two changes each year making maintenance extremely simple. Modular components provide reduced labor costs and increased operating hours.

5,Long Stroke Length and Low Frequency of Pumping

As the most significant feature of IntelliFlex™, efficiency is maximized resulting in greatly extended life of underground equipment. With a modular design, the custom-made frame is entrusted worldwide to ensure exact scale of stroke for wells. When operating, the AC VFD control system can adjust stroke length, stroke number, and operating speed.

6,Internet Accessible

With the integrated PLC and RTU, the IntelliFlex™ can be controlled remotely via the internet allowing for operational parameters to be detected, analyzed, and modified.

Easy to maintain,low rate of failure.Electric pulley only replace the lubricating oil every six months.Electrical control system has the function of self-diagnosis and display for fault. The conveyor belt has high strength,aging-resistance and working life up to ten years.

Convenient to relocation when working and to align wellhead.With using the lifting and relocation mechanism which is a self-developed patent,the machine can rises walking wheels with the special wrench and make the pumping unit walk back and forth by driving walking wheels to remove or replace the wellhead when working.It can adjust the pumping unit around by driving the lifting and walking mechanism to locate the polished rod in the center of wellhead when the polished rod and sealer are not concentric.

The pumping unit not only applies to the conventional pumping,but also especially deep pumping with small pump and viscous oil production,so then the unit is a kind of ideal equipment for lifting oil extraction.

Working environment that the pumping unit applies to: -50 ℃ ~ 50 ℃ in cold areas,-25 ~ + 40 ℃ in temperate regions.
